Ways to Avoid Toilet and Sewer Line Clogs

Any homeowner who has faced a clogged toilet knows that it’s frustrating, annoying, and even inconvenient. For some, it might even be embarrassing. Occasional blockages can and do occur, but it’s important to realize that they can be avoided and that a clogged toilet happening frequently might also be a sign of sewer pipe issues that are in progress. Being aware of what can cause clogs and being proactive will help prevent clogged toilets and keep things running smoothly in the home. 

Be Careful What You Flush

toilet paper It is important to realize that not everything can be flushed down the toilet. The thing is, people put a lot of things down the toilet that they shouldn’t, which can cause toilet clogs and sewer line clogs. Any plumber will tell homeowners that the only things to flush are toilet paper and human waste. Nothing else should be flushed. 

That means don’t flush

  • Wipes of any kind (not even the “flushable” ones)
  • Diapers
  • Sanitary products
  • Paper towels
  • Tissues
  • Dental floss

If it’s not toilet paper, dispose of it properly in the garbage. Learning proper disposal of these items can help save some clogged toilet and sewer lines from happening. Plus, it reduces unnecessary strain and cuts back on repairs. 

Reduce Toilet Paper Usage

toilet paper Even though toilet paper can be flushed, using too much can lead to a clogged toilet or sewer line. So, homeowners should take steps to accommodate it. 

Here are some helpful tips for toilet paper usage: 

  • Try to cut back or use smaller amounts of toilet paper
  • If more needs to be used, flush throughout using it so less toilet paper is going down at once
  • Try a thinner or more easily flushed toilet paper

Slight adjustments to toilet paper habits can help prevent a toilet clog. Keep in mind that excessive overuse of toilet paper could also eventually lead to a clogged sewer line that has to be cleared by a professional. 

Take Care of the Sewer Line

Changing flushing habits and toilet paper usage will go a long way in avoiding toilet clogs. However, a clogged sewer line can also lead to frequently clogged toilets. So, it's crucial to keep that in mind and help prevent them. Things like tree roots and other natural elements can also affect sewer pipes. It is important to be proactive and take care of the lines to help avoid clogs, damage, backups, or other major problems. 

Here are a few sewer line tips: 

  • Don’t pour grease and oil down the drains
  • Don't use drains to dispose of food waste, hair, or other items
  • Schedule regular plumbing inspections for the sewer line and drains
  • Hire drain cleaning at the first sign of a sewer line clog
  • Don't plant trees near underground plumbing
